Challenge: Pink and/or Red (Minimal Editing*)
Camera: Nikon D810
Lens: Nikon AF Nikkor 50mm f/1.8D
Location: In studio
Date: Feb 13, 2017
Aperture: 3.5
ISO: 64
Shutter: 1/200
Date Uploaded: Feb 16, 2017

Single 24" octabox with grid from camera right. 1/16 power. No crop, no resize, straight out of camera. Looking back would have liked to clone some of the stray hairs out but this is min editing.

Hello from the critique club

An appealing image that meets the challenge.

A lovely studio shot of a beautiful lady with perfect colours for the challenge brief. The lighting is good bringing out all the detail well, her pose is good with her weight distribution making a nice shape to her bum. I’m gonna be really pedantic here because that’s what I’m here for! Three minor improvements I would make, yes as you and your commenter have observed, the lack of hair would have made for a simpler more effective image. Secondly, a little more symmetry by placing the left arm in the corner the same as the right and cropping just a little lower so that there is no flesh above the top of the corset. And finally, yes I know its pedantic but it does matter, that twist in the top of her knickers by her right hand is just a tad annoying.
